Choosing a Board for Safety and Independence
Think of a transfer board not as a medical device, but as a tool for leverage. Just as you’d use a dolly to move a heavy box, a transfer board helps you use physics to your advantage, reducing the strain on your back, shoulders, and arms. It’s about working smarter, conserving your energy for the day ahead rather than expending it on a single move. The goal is to create a safe, repeatable process that builds confidence.
The right board depends entirely on the specific transfer you need to make. Key factors include the material, the shape, and the surface texture. A slick plastic board makes sliding easier but requires more control, while a classic wooden board offers unyielding stability. Some boards are curved to navigate around obstacles like a wheelchair armrest, while others are straight and simple for direct, point-to-point transfers.
Finally, consider the non-negotiables: size and weight capacity. The board must be long enough to rest securely on both surfaces—the bed and the wheelchair, for example—with several inches to spare on each end. Most importantly, its weight capacity must comfortably exceed that of the user. This isn’t a place to cut corners; it is the fundamental safety feature of the device.
BeasyTrans Easy-Glide for Effortless Transfers
When friction is the primary enemy, the BeasyTrans system offers a unique and effective solution. Instead of requiring the user to lift and scoot their body across a static surface, this board features a circular seat that glides smoothly along a track. The user sits on the seat, and the entire mechanism moves with them, virtually eliminating the shear forces that can be tough on sensitive skin.
This design is particularly brilliant for transfers where the user has limited upper-body strength or needs to protect their skin integrity. The pivot and slide motion feels more natural and requires significantly less physical effort than a traditional slide. For someone recovering from surgery or managing a chronic condition, this reduction in exertion can be the difference between an independent transfer and needing assistance.
The tradeoff for this sophisticated mechanism is a higher price point and a bit more bulk compared to a simple slab of wood or plastic. However, for the right situation, the investment pays dividends in comfort, safety, and the preservation of independence. It’s a specialized tool that solves a very specific problem with elegant engineering.

DMI Wooden Transfer Board for Classic Stability
There is a reassuring simplicity to a solid wooden transfer board. It’s a classic, time-tested design that provides an incredibly stable and rigid bridge between two surfaces. The DMI wooden board, typically crafted from sealed hardwood, offers this exact sense of unyielding reliability. Its tapered ends and smooth, sealed finish allow it to slide easily under the user for positioning.
The aesthetic of wood is another significant advantage for many. In a thoughtfully designed home, a warm, well-finished piece of hardwood can feel more like a piece of custom equipment and less like a clinical device. It integrates into the bedroom environment with a quiet dignity that plastic alternatives often lack.
While a wooden board can be slightly heavier than a plastic one, the feeling of solid ground it provides is often worth the trade. It requires a bit more strength to scoot across its surface, but for those who have the ability, the tactile feedback is firm and confidence-inspiring. This is a choice for someone who values traditional materials, durability, and a non-medical look.
Mobb-Ease Flexible Board for Car & Chair Use
Not all transfers happen on a perfectly flat plane between two surfaces of equal height. Getting into a car, with its bucket seats and contoured cushions, presents a unique challenge for a rigid transfer board, which can rock unstably. The Mobb-Ease Flexible Board is designed precisely for these awkward, real-world situations.
Made from a durable yet pliable polymer, this board can conform to the shape of the surface it’s placed on. This flexibility creates a more stable connection between a wheelchair and a car seat, for example, eliminating the dangerous see-saw effect. It allows the user to slide along a secure path, even when the terrain isn’t perfectly level.
This board is an excellent example of a specialized tool. While it might not be the primary choice for a straightforward bed-to-commode transfer, it is an invaluable asset for maintaining an active lifestyle. It empowers users to get in and out of vehicles with greater ease and safety, preserving the freedom that comes with mobility.
Sammons Preston Plastic Board for Easy Cleaning
In any home care setting, but especially for overnight use and bathroom transfers, hygiene is a top priority. The Sammons Preston Plastic Transfer Board excels in this domain. Its non-porous plastic surface is incredibly easy to clean and sanitize, a crucial feature for infection control and general cleanliness. A simple wipe-down with a disinfectant is all it takes.
These boards are also exceptionally lightweight and durable. The smooth, slick surface is designed to minimize friction, making the slide across easier for those with less upper-body strength. Many models are a bright, high-contrast color like white or yellow, which can be a subtle but important safety feature in the low light of a bedroom at night.
The choice of a plastic board is often a pragmatic one. It may lack the warmth and aesthetic of wood, but its practicality is unmatched. For transfers involving the toilet or for users where incontinence may be a concern, the ease of maintenance and high level of hygiene make it the most sensible and stress-free option.
Drive Medical Board with Grips for Security
The physical act of a transfer is only half the battle; the psychological component is just as important. A fear of slipping can cause a person to tense up, making the movement more difficult and less safe. The Drive Medical Transfer Board with built-in handholds directly addresses this, providing a crucial point of security and control.
These grips serve two purposes. First, they give the user a secure place to hold on, helping them to stabilize their torso and pull themselves along the board with greater confidence. Second, the grips make it far easier for the user or a helper to place, adjust, and remove the board, ensuring it’s positioned perfectly for every transfer.
The key to a good board with grips is the placement of the cutouts. They must be located where they won’t obstruct the sliding path but are still ergonomically accessible. For individuals who have good hand strength but need that extra bit of stability, a board with integrated grips can be a game-changer, turning a tentative transfer into a confident and independent action.
Comparing Materials, Size, and Weight Capacity
Making the final decision comes down to matching the board’s features to your specific needs and environment. Breaking it down by the core components can clarify the best choice for your home.
-
Material: Your primary choice is between wood and plastic.
- Wood offers superior stability and a warmer, more integrated aesthetic. It’s heavier but provides a very secure feel.
- Plastic is lightweight, easy to clean, and often has a slicker surface for an easier slide. It’s the pragmatic choice for hygiene.
- Specialty Composites, like those in the BeasyTrans or Mobb-Ease, solve specific problems like friction or uneven surfaces, but at a higher cost.
-
Size and Shape: The board must fit the transfer.
- Length: Measure the gap of your most common transfer (e.g., bed to wheelchair) and add at least six inches to ensure a safe overlap on both platforms.
- Shape: A straight board is a versatile all-rounder. A curved or S-shaped board is specifically designed to help navigate around fixed obstacles, like the large wheel of a wheelchair.
- Weight Capacity: This is the most critical safety specification. Always select a board with a weight capacity that is significantly higher than the user’s weight. This provides a crucial margin of safety and ensures the board will not fail under the dynamic stress of a transfer. It is the one feature where there is no room for compromise.
